Handover Note — Director Calloway to Director Renn

For the board's reference as this file transfers: the gross-margin review of the Alderline division is midway through. Calloway completed the cost-of-goods analysis, identifying a 3.2-point erosion driven by freight and packaging. Renn will take forward the supplier renegotiations and the pricing workstream, reporting monthly. All workpapers are in the shared review folder; assumptions are documented in the appendix. The confidential note on business plans follows immediately below.

management briefing: Headcount on the Belix team goes from 60 to 93 by the end of November. Gross margin on Belix came in at 23 percent against a plan of 47 percent.

## Authentication

The VramScope GPU memory profiler talks to the Greelock metrics backend over an internal-only endpoint. All requests need a bearer token; unauthenticated calls are dropped silently, so if traces vanish, check auth first. Contractors get a scoped key valid for the engagement period only. Do not commit it, do not share it between machines. For local setup, export the key below.

service key, kagep-yafop: qvz23-ZKPHptIdEFAcWdmbBSRvIiM

Quick heads-up for review: Fenwick Relay enables permessage-deflate by default, which trades CPU and a per-connection sliding window (~32 KB each) for bandwidth. The scary part security-wise is compression-context reuse across messages — we cap context takeover to blunt oracle-style attacks, and we hard-limit inflated payload size so a tiny compressed frame can't balloon into gigabytes. Connections exceeding the inflation ratio get closed, not throttled. The enforced caps and window sizes are listed below.

constants for yaduf-fahag:
BUDGETS = {
    "kelix": 528,
    "briwyn": 734,
}

## Recovery: Report Builder Sort Glitch

Hey, welcome aboard! If a Quillport customer says their report rows "jump around," that's the sort stability bug — ties get reshuffled on refresh. Re-run the build with the stable-sort flag and regenerate. If their account locked mid-recovery, you'll need to reset it via the admin console, which asks for the passphrase below.

strongbox words: druvan-lamys-eliius-jorax-istox-soreth-ulays-gilix-ralix-oliiel-norwyn-casvan-praius